Microsoft and Amazon Team Up to Connect Cortana and Alexa
Microsoft and Amazon team up in a first-of-its-kind collaboration to connect Cortana and Alexa.
Microsoft and Amazon announce a first-of-its-kind collaboration that connects Cortana and Alexa across their respective platforms. Users can access Alexa through Cortana on Windows 10 PCs, with Android and iOS support coming later, while Alexa users can invoke Cortana on Echo, Echo Dot, and Echo Show devices.
This cross-platform integration allows each assistant to play to its specific strengths. Cortana users simply say "Hey Cortana, open Alexa" to tap into Amazon shopping, manage orders, and use third-party Alexa skills. Conversely, Alexa users say "Alexa, open Cortana" to access world knowledge, Office 365 integration, calendar management, a daily glance, and location-based reminders.
CEO Satya Nadella emphasizes that making Cortana available everywhere remains a key priority for Microsoft. This unique partnership ultimately reflects a shared belief from both tech giants that when people and technology work together, everybody wins.
